- 1). Measure the length and width of each chair back. Cut two identical pieces of fabric that are 2 inches longer and 2 inches wider than each chair back.
- 2). Pin the two pieces of fabric together with the right sides together. Sew the two long sides together and one of the short sides together. Use a basic running stitch and either sew by hand or with a sewing machine.
- 3). Pin the edges of the un-sewn side of the fabric down, creating a 1/4-inch-to-1/2-inch hem. Sew the hem down with a basic running stitch by hand or with a sewing machine. Remove the pins as you sew.
- 4). Turn each chair cover right-side-out and slide them onto the chair backs. You can add decorations to the covers, such as wrapping a sash around each one or gluing silk flowers or bows to them.
